In June 1965, a witness in Sutersville, Pennsylvania, observed a round silver object with three small antennae. The object rose into the northwest sky before breaking into small fragments that slowly floated downward. The description resembled a balloon with a package that burst. The Ent Air Force Base, part of the U.S. Aerospace Defense Command, could not link this sighting to any known satellite or recorded orbital event. Although a balloon or satellite was considered, there was no physical evidence or records confirming the object's identity.
